What Is a Scalable Uniform Program?

A scalable uniform program is more than just apparel. It’s a customized system that makes it easy to manage employee uniforms across roles, departments, and locations, without sacrificing brand consistency or wasting time.

This means centralized ordering, inventory control, flexible fulfillment options, and a product mix that evolves with your team’s needs. It also means having one reliable partner to keep your branding, quality, and timelines on track.

3. Online Uniform Portals

As your team grows, manual orders become unsustainable. Flywheel offers branded, user-friendly uniform portals where your team leaders or employees can order approved gear with a few clicks. You can set spending limits, restrict products by role, and view real-time reporting—all from one central dashboard.

This eliminates guesswork and gives you complete visibility into what’s being ordered and when.

4. On-Demand Fulfillment and Inventory Support

You don’t need to store hundreds of shirts to be ready for your next hire. Our print-on-demand and warehousing options allow you to scale your program without the burden of overstock. Whether you prefer small-batch fulfillment or need consistent inventory on hand, we’ll build a system that fits your budget and your pace of growth.

What Decal Material Lasts Longest Outdoors? A Spec-by-Spec Comparison

What Decal Material Lasts Longest Outdoors? A Spec-by-Spec Comparison

The longest-lasting outdoor decal is cast vinyl under a UV-stable overlaminate, which 3M rates at 8 years for its standard printed-and-laminated construction. Polyester with a polyester overlaminate runs 5 to 8 years. Polymeric calendered vinyl falls well short of both, and economy monomeric film can be finished inside a year. But the material is only half the answer — orientation, climate, and how the decal fails matter as much as what it's made of.

Kiss-Cut vs Butt-Cut Labels: How to Choose (With Spec Table)

Kiss-Cut vs Butt-Cut Labels: How to Choose (With Spec Table): Choose kiss-cut labels when they'll be peeled by hand off a backer or fed from a roll or sheet, or when the shape is anything but a plain rectangle. Choose butt-cut when the label is rectangular and volume, speed, and unit cost decide the job. Kiss-cut buys flexibility; butt-cut buys throughput. Everything below is detail on that one rule.
